Postcode LS25 6EF is located in a rural town, within the Sherburn in Elmet ward of North Yorkshire in the Yorkshire and The Humber region , and forms part of the Sherburn in Elmet & South Milford area. It has very low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 27.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Sherburn in Elmet & South Milford is £48,900 per year. The nearest station is South Milford located about 0.7 miles away. There are 2 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, closest medium park is Eversley Park.

Based on 123 recent sales, the median property price is £273,545 in Sherburn in Elmet area, with individual transactions ranging from £80,444 up to £530,000.
Type | Sales | Median |
---|---|---|
Detached | 58 | £366,250 |
Flats | 7 | £140,000 |
Semi-Detached | 35 | £231,950 |
Terraced | 23 | £201,000 |
